I've been getting the warning "No Vortex uninstall key" for a few months now. I thought maybe they'd issue an update that would fix it but not so far. I'm using Vortex 1.9.12. I've completely uninstalled Vortex and reinstalled it. I've deleted just the Vortex directory. Nothing seems to help. It's been so long since this started that I can't remember what games were being modded at the time. Probably No Man's Sky, Beat Saber and Cyberpunk 2077. But as I said, I have no idea.

I've tried everything I can find online but no lucl. Any suggestions would be more than welcome.

You should be able to fix this by simply reinstalling Vortex over the top of the version you have.

You've most likely (somehow) lost the registry entry. This means Vortex would not be able to uninstall or update itself properly.

If Vortex isn't creating the registry key when you run the installer then something on your PC is breaking the install process.

 

It's also possible something on your PC is blocking Vortex from reading the registry to check if the key is there. 

 

If you know how to use RegEdit you can look under "S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Uninstall\57979c68-f490-55b8-8fed-8b017a5af2fe" to see if the Vortex install path is set properly.

The registry entry was correct. 

Here's what fixed it:

1. Uninstalled Vortex.

2. Removed every entry from the registry for: "57979c68-f490-55b8-8fed-8b017a5af2fe", "Black Tree Gaming Ltd" and "vortex".

3. I selectively removed references in the registry to: "com.nexusmods.vortex" and "Vortex-1-1-9-*.exe".

4. Restarted the computer.

5. Re-installed Vortex.

6. Still gave the same error.

7. Added exceptions to Bitdefender and Windows Defender for "C:\Program Files\Black Tree Gaming Ltd".

8. Still gave the same error.

9. Ran "C:\Program Files\Black Tree Gaming Ltd\Vortex\Vortex.exe" with Admin rights. 

10. That finally worked. (At least so far.)

 

If anyone else is reading this, maybe try running Vortex as Admin first and save yourself some time 🤦‍♂️🤣

If you're forced to run Vortex as admin that likely means that some kind of basic permissions in your Windows install are messed up (quite commonly by third-party AV apps). Running Vortex or any game/modding tool as admin opens your PC up to significant security issues.
